Vancouver, British Columbia – September 29, 2025 – King Global Ventures Inc. (CSE: KING |
OTC: KGLDF | FSE: 5LM1) (“King Global” or the “Company”) is pleased to announce the
mobilization of its Phase II diamond drilling program at the Howard Copper Project, located in
Yavapai County, Arizona. The program will comprise approximately 7,000 to 9,000 feet of
diamond drilling across nine planned drill holes, focused on testing newly identified geophysical
anomalies south of the historic Howard Mine.
Boart Longyear Ltd. has been contracted to execute the drilling program.
The most significant intercepts from the Phase I drill program at the Howard Project were
encountered in the southernmost holes, located beyond the extent of the historic mine workings
(see press release d: August 13, 2025). The Phase I program also confirmed the presence of two
distinct volcanogenic massive sulphide (VMS) mineralized horizons within the Spud Mountain
Formation:
A copper-only remobilized zone, interpreted as structurally focused mineralization
derived from a distal VMS source and,
a copper-gold-zinc-silver–rich, vent-proximal horizon, interpreted as a synvolcanic
feeder system.
These results suggest the potential for previously unrecognized, mineralized horizons at depth
and along strike to the south.
Targeting Three Untested Gravity Anomalies
The Phase II drill program will follow-up on the results of Phase 1 drilling and is designed to
test three large, discrete gravity anomalies identified through inversion modeling completed by
ALS Geoanalytics in Q3 2025. These anomalies trend NNW–SSE, parallel to regional
stratigraphy, and lie within untested volcanic-sedimentary units south of the Phase I drill fence.

Preparatory Work to Refine Drill Targets
Prior to drilling, King Global completed an integrated exploration program to enhance
geological understanding and optimize drill collar locations. This program included:
An extended ground gravity survey , expanding the original coverage and improving
resolution across the southern target area;
A ground electromagnetic (EM) survey, aimed at detecting sulphide-related conductors
coincident with modeled gravity anomalies;
Detailed geological mapping , (recently complete, report pending), providing
lithological and structural control to guide interpretation;
Systematic soil geochemistry , targeting surface expressions of concealed
mineralization along projected VMS trends.

About King Global Ventures:
Black Canyon Property in Arizona
King Global Ventures is focused on the exploration of precious and base metals in North
America. The Black Canyon Project in Yavapai County Arizona is comprised of 213 contiguous
concessions covering a total area of 4,0003, acres, comprising 15 former operating mines
including the past producing Howard Copper Mine. And the project is situated 100 km (62
miles) north of Phoenix Arizona. The Black Canyon Project represents an early-stage
exploration opportunity targeting copper-gold-silver-zinc, Volcanogenic Massive Sulphide
(“VMS”) mineralization. The geology of Yavapai County, Arizona is notable due to the
presence of a variety of base and precious metal deposit types. The region has a significant
history of exploration, discovery and mining operations, including base metals from mining
operations like Bagdad, Jerome and Cleopatra. The property is on trend and is approximately
13 km (8 miles) N.W. of Arizona Metals Corp. (T:AMC) .
The Howard Copper Mine Property is located on 78 acres of patented land. Discovered in the
early 1920’s, small scale production and development focused on high-grade copper.
Historical reports state that the main shaft was sunk to the 900-foot level, but that no ore
was mined below the 500-foot level.
The Mikwam Property
The Mikwam Gold Property is located in Noseworthy Township within the Abitibi Greenstone
Belt of the Superior Province, northeastern Ontario. It lies along the Casa Berardi Deformation
Zone that hosts Detour Gold’s Burntbush Property. The Mikwam deposit is hosted within
Timiskaming-aged polymictic conglomerate and greywacke units and contains disseminated
and vein-hosted gold mineralization associated with quartz-carbonate veins and pyrite
mineralization.
A NI 43-101 technical report prepared for Galena International Resources Ltd. by Caracle Creek
International Consulting Inc., dated December 8, 2016, disclosed a historical inferred mineral
resource of 1,810,000 tonnes grading 2.34 g/t gold, containing 136,000 ounces of gold at a cut-
off grade of 1.00 g/t Au. This estimate (announced by Galena in a December 12, 2016 press
release) is historical in nature, was not prepared for King Global Ventures Inc., and should not
be considered current. A Qualified Person has not done sufficient work to classify the historical
estimate as current mineral resources and the issuer is not treating the historical estimate as
current mineral resources.
